Spiced Caramel Coffee

Starbucks Holiday Blend coffee meets decadent caramel and whipped cream for a real holiday treat!

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ons Cinnamon Syrup
  • 2 tablespoons Caramel Sauce
  • 2/3 cup Starbucks Holiday Blend brewed coffee
  • 1/3 cup milk
  • whipped cream

Instructions

  1. Brew Starbucks Holiday Blend coffee according to instructions.
  2. Put cinnamon syrup and caramel sauce in a cup and stir to mix.
  3. Steam milk (use a steamer or warm to desired temperature in your microwave or on the stovetop).
  4. Add brewed coffee to the cup.
  5. Pour in steamed milk and stir well.
  6. Top with whipped cream and a drizzle of the caramel sauce.
